38.0% of the people in St. James are religious:
- 1.2% are Baptist
- 1.2% are Episcopalian
- 6.5% are Catholic
- 4.8% are Lutheran
- 6.4% are Methodist
- 4.2% are Pentecostal
- 2.3% are Presbyterian
- 1.1% are Church of Jesus Christ
- 9.9% are another Christian faith
- 0.2% are Judaism
- 0.0% are an eastern faith
- 0.2% affilitates with Islam
